the most common type of patients suffer is none other than "diabetes mellitus", which in turn can be classified into three types:
1. type 1 diabetes
Here, the body lacks the ability to produce insulin. Therefore, this type is also given names such as insulin-dependent diabetes, early onset diabetes and juvenile diabetes. This condition is usually found in individuals before they reach the age of 40. Therefore, it is better to be careful in the years of early adulthood or teens.
2. Type 2 diabetes
The body can produce insulin, but not enough to carry out everyday activities. Another cause could be that the body's cells do not respond to insulin. According to recent research on patients with diabetes, approximately 90% of all cases worldwide are type 2.
3. Gestational diabetes
As the name implies, this type of diabetes affects women, especially during the period of pregnancy. During this phase, some women may have very high levels of glucose, and your body finds it difficult to adapt according to the situation.
